Sauropithecoides charisticus Smith 2006 (squamates)

Reptilia - Squamata - Polychrotidae

Alternative combination: Polychrus charisticus

Full reference: K. T. Smith. 2006. A diverse new assemblage of late Eocene squamates (Reptilia) from the Chadron Formation of North Dakota, U.S.A. Palaeontologia Electronica 9(2):1-44

Belongs to Sauropithecoides according to K. T. Smith 2011

See also Smith 2006

Sister taxa: none

Type specimen: PTRM 1841, a maxilla. Its type locality is Medicine Pole Hills, which is in a Chadronian channel sandstone in the Chadron Formation of North Dakota.

Ecology:

Distribution: found only at Medicine Pole Hills
